ASM 102. Applicator Equipment Operations and Maintenance
Credits: 2
Typically Offered: SPRING
Students will acquire knowledge of applied theory and concepts of the operation and maintenance of equipment utilized in custom application of crop protection products. Students will be prepared to take the CDL permit exam.
ASM 130. Agriculture Industry Machinery Operation
Credits: 2
Typically Offered: SPRING
Operation of skid and oscillating loaders, fork lifts, tractors, trucks, trailers, agriculture application equipment and other agribusiness equipment. Students prepare for commercial drivers license. Defensive driving taught. Equipment lease service fee.
ASM 175. Agriculture Industry Skills
Credits: 3
Typically Offered: FALL
The purpose of this course is to provide students the basic fundamentals and applications of agriculture industry skills in electricity, plumbing, selecting and using hardware, measurement, and structures.
